QA Manager - Athlone. This is a fantastic opportunity for an experienced QA Manager to continue to develop their career in Athlone. This is a 12-month fixed-term contract, with the possibility of developing into a permanent role. The successful candidate will direct and manage the full project-life cycle, setting standards for assignments and applications. Responsible for the delivery of the defined work packages to the client and providing effective management to teams and giving guidance to others and key business users. Provides management for the team in planning, designing, and developing frameworks and procedures relating to quality whilst meeting on-time and on-budget project goals. QA Manager Responsibilities. Develops strategies and directs teams with diverse scope. Ensures that project deliverables are completed within agreed cost, timescale and resource budgets, are signed off. Proactively aims to achieve personal and team utilisation targets. Uses project planning tools and participates in the identification of and planning for future resource needs. Develops a fit-for-purpose reporting mechanism. Responsible for overall test plan design and processes, applying, articulating and constructing business specific end to end scenarios, defining standards for development of test scripts, deployment and reuse. Specifies the test environment for whole life-cycle testing and ensuring it reflects business requirements for execution. Consults with key business stakeholders to ensure application design is optimised for testability. Allocates and co-ordinates test schedules, work and resource plans; managing progress of all activities against the plan, managing own deliverables and that of others to meet delivery deadlines. Provides quality assurance evaluation estimates on various projects, including the ability to execute vision, goals and direction of a team/teams. Diagnoses problems and probes underlying issues to generate multiple potential solutions. Can proactively anticipate and prevent problems, facilitate buy-in and guides implementation of corrective and/or preventive actions for complex issues. Identifies potential consequences and risk levels. Creates quality assurance procedures and user instructions to ensure a reusable process and tools approach. Defines and implements quality process improvements and metrics focused on defect prevention. Advises on risk assessment and risk management strategies for projects or release level. Inputs into proof of concept exercises and assists sales with pre-sales collateral. Identifies opportunities to expand client assignments. Qualifications. Bachelor's Degree in Computer Science, Information Systems, or other related field, or equivalent work experience. ISTQB Advanced. Programming skills.
